What you’ll need

To make your tasty no-bake cookies, gather these items:

  • 1 stick butter
  • 2 cups sugar
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 cup peanut butter
  • 2 tsp vanilla extract
  • 3 cups quick-cook oats
  • 1/4 tsp salt

Pro tip: If you’re short on time, consider using creamy peanut butter instead of crunchy. It’ll give you a smoother texture that pairs beautifully with the oats.
